html水平线标签的css
时间: 2024-09-24 15:18:42 浏览: 37
HTML中的水平线标签是`<hr>`,全称为"horizontal rule",它用于在页面上创建一条水平线。要通过CSS进一步定制这个水平线,你可以设置以下几个样式属性:
1. `border`: 可以为水平线添加边框,比如 `border: 1px solid #ccc;` 设置1像素实线边框。
2. `width`: 控制水平线的宽度,例如 `width: 50%;` 设置为总宽度的一半。
3. `height`: 尽管默认值就是1像素,但也可以设置高度,不过通常不需要设置,因为`<hr>`标签自身就是1像素高。
4. `margin`: 调整水平线周围的外边距,如 `margin-top: 20px;` 添加顶部空间。
5. `color`: 更改边框颜色,如果设置了边框的话。
6. `background-color`: 如果你想要填充背景色而不是边框颜色,可以使用此属性。
示例代码如下:
```html
<!DOCTYPE html>
<html lang="zh">
<head>
<style>
hr {
border: 1px solid #ccc;
width: 75%;
margin: 1em auto;
}
</style>
</head>
<body>
<h2>带CSS样式的水平线</h2>
<hr>
<p>这是内容...</p>
</body>
</html>
```
相关问题
html设置水平线粗细
要设置水平线的粗细,你可以使用CSS来添加样式。在HTML中,可以使用`<hr>`标签来插入水平线,然后使用CSS来控制其粗细。
在CSS中,你可以使用`border`属性来控制水平线的外观。具体来说,你可以设置`border-width`属性来指定边框的宽度。
例如,如果你想要设置水平线的粗细为2像素,可以使用以下CSS样式:
```html
<style>
hr {
border: none;
border-top: 2px solid black;
}
</style>
```
在上述示例中,我们首先使用`border: none;`将默认的边框样式设置为无。然后,使用`border-top`属性将顶部边框的样式设置为2像素宽的实线,并指定颜色为黑色。
你可以根据需要调整`border-top`的宽度值来改变水平线的粗细。
html如何设置水平线长度
在HTML中,可以使用`<hr>`标签来创建水平线。该标签没有长度属性,但可以使用CSS来设置水平线的长度。可以这样做:
```html
<hr class="horizontal-line">
```
然后在CSS中定义`.horizontal-line`类,如下所示:
```css
.horizontal-line {
width: 80%;
border: none;
height: 2px;
background-color: red;
}
```
以上代码将创建一条没有边框的红色水平线,并将其宽度设置为80%。同样,可以通过调整width属性的百分比值,来控制水平线的长度。